Tips to Increase Your Profit
Do you know what immediate home improvement can generate a high return when you sell your home? It’s light! People shop with logic, but they buy on emotion. Bright rooms appear larger and more inviting.
Your budget may be tight, but brightening your rooms with higher-wattage light bulbs is a modest fix that can create a warm invitation to your potential buyer…and create more dollars for you. If you can spare a few more dollars, an investment in upgraded, updated light fixtures can pay off big time.
Here are a few more tips that can help turn your house into a “hot property” when it’s time to sell:
- Decorate for your target market. For instance, if you’re an empty nester with a large family home to sell, create or freshen at least one of your bedrooms as a child’s room. Perhaps create a “Chalkboard” wall with paint for a fun look.
- Spruce up kitchens and bathrooms. Improvements in kitchens and bathroom offer the highest return on investment. But if you can’t afford those granite counter tops, update the cabinets with new hardware or a fresh coat of paint.
- Matching your market. New paint can add appeal, but be sure your paint colors match your neighborhood and buyer type: bold colors for an artistic fee or neutral tones for more conservative buyers.
- Flower power. Use fresh flowers in key rooms and plants beside the front door to add instant curb appeal.
- You can take it with you. Buy fabulous bedding, towels and shower curtains for an instant “makeover.” They’ll add perceived value, and best yet, you can take them with you when you sell.
- Get rid of clutter. Sell, donate or store excess furniture, toys, clothing.
- The sweet smell of success. A recent survey revealed that a prospective buyer’s first impression upon entering your home is its smell. There are a variety of products available now to rid rather than mask odors caused by pets, smoking and stale, musty basements.
